Quote:
Originally Posted by surferguy View Post
How long of a ride is it? Km and time wise?
Just under 20km to the summit from the north gate (~2hrs round trip)
Closer to 40km from the south (3-5 hrs round trip)
Or do gate to gate with a shuttle, or gate to gate to gate (120km)!

North is much easier, and is a straight shot down. South has lovely rollers and is more scenic but takes much longer.

Quote:
Originally Posted by calgarygeologist View Post
I've never been down to Waterton for cycling but I'm thinking about going during the Canada Day long weekend. Are there are any easy, relatively flat roads/trails down there that are similar to Legacy Trail in Banff?
Park gate to townsite is similar to legacy in difficulty but much shorter 7km and is separated from the road.

Red Rock Canyon and Akimina parkway are active roadways without shoulders about 20km each with more elevation. I think 50 km posted limits similar to biking 1A when it’s opened. I can’t remember if the elevations are bad or not. Both are down hill on the way out so that helps.
